Rice United Way Campaign concludes record-breaking year
Celebration planned for Jan. 26

FROM RICE NEWS STAFF REPORTS

Donations are still coming in and can be accepted through the end of the citywide campaign March 30, but Rice’s 2010-11 United Way Campaign officially ended Jan. 18. 

“It’s been the best year ever,” said campaign manager Greg Marshall ’86, who is director of university relations in the Office of Public Affairs. “We’ll reveal the final results at our campus campaign celebration on Jan. 26 from 2 to 4 p.m. in the Central Quad near Brochstein Pavilion. Campaign supporters will be receiving e-mail invitations to that event this week, and we hope that they’ll all be able to turn out for the big announcement of our campaign total and pose for the official group photo with Rice’s giant check.”

Rice trustee Bobby Tudor ’82 is this year’s citywide United Way Campaign chairman and will be a featured speaker at the Jan. 26 celebration.
